It has been difficult to focus on my daily routine in the comfort of my cubicle this morning. Calling clients to request payment on overdue invoices seems wrong.  AM break came slowly as I struggled to keep my mind from wandering.

So for these next 10 minutes, I offer my thoughts and prayers to the people of Japan:

Heavenly Father,

May you comfort the people of Japan. Give them wisdom beyond measure as they struggle through this difficult time. Words escape me - but I know you hear my heart's cry - mine, and so many others around the world.

Bring together all of humanity to do our parts to help. Give wisdom to the leadership - point the way to begin the clean up and the healing process.  Relieve them Father.  I know we live in a fallen world, and these types of events or inevitable, but it doesn't lesson the pain and the many questions of why.

I pray along with all who would agree - send your angels to assist in a mighty way, and may many turn to you for comfort and understanding.

In the name of your most precious son, I pray. Amen.
